Ronald Wayne Gwatney, 61, of Iuka, MS, formerly of Lake Charles, LA, died Saturday, November 8, 2014, at the North Mississippi Medical Center in Tupelo, MS. Mr. Gwatney was a member of Mission Lighthouse Church in Iuka. Visitation is scheduled for 6:00 until 9:00 p.m., Monday, November 10, at Cutshall Funeral Home in Iuka. Funeral services are scheduled for 1:00 p.m., Tuesday, November 11, at Cutshall Funeral Home Chapel in Iuka, officiated by Rev. John Gwatney and Rev. David Delino. Interment will follow in Snowdown Cemetery. Pallbearers include Bryan Gwatney, Dustin Delino, Thomas Michel, Jonathan Sanders, John Paul Sanders, and David Delino. Honorary pallbearers include Eric Gwatney and Greg Ratliff. Cutshall Funeral Home of Iuka, MS is entrusted with arrangements. He is survived by two brothers, John Gwatney and wife, Sherry, and Donald Gwatney, all of Iuka; one sister, Bonnie Gwatney Delino and husband, David, of Abbeville, LA; six nieces and nephews; and fifteen great-n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his mother, Frances Davis Gwatney; his father, Charles Ray Gwatney; and his maternal and paternal grandparents. Memorial contributions may be made to Mission Lighthouse Church in Iuka, MS.
